And one US city the taxi cost is five dollars plus $.60 per mile if you are traveling from the airport there is an additional ch

arge of five dollars for toll how far can you travel from the airport by taxi for $46

Answer:

60 miles.

Step-by-step explanation:

One US city the taxi cost is $5.00 and $0.60 per mile.

if you are traveling from the airport there is an additional charge of $5.00 for toll.

your total charge for airport by taxi is $46.00

Let the distance be covered = d miles

the equation will be

(fixed cost + toll) + (cost per mile × distance) = total charges

($5 + $5) +(0.60d) = $46.00

10 + 0.60d = 46.00

0.60d = 46.00 - 10

0.60d = 36

d = \frac{36}{0.60}

d = 60 miles

You traveled 60 miles for airport by taxi.

Complete Question:

Convert 3x-y+2=0 in rectangle form to polar form

Answer:

r ( 3cosθ - sinθ) = -2

Step-by-step explanation:

The equation so given is already in rectangular form, the task is to convert it to polar form.

3x - y + 2 = 0

To transform an equation from the rectangular to the polar coordinate:

x = r cosθ

y = r sinθ

Substitute the representations for x and y into the given equation:

3(r cosθ) - (r sinθ) + 2 = 0

3rcosθ - rsinθ = -2

The polar representation of the equation then becomes:

r ( 3cosθ - sinθ) = -2
